Powertrain Secondary Cooling System Flushing - Without Fuel Contamination

Flushing
- With the vehicle in NEUTRAL, position it on a hoist. Refer to: Jacking and Lifting - Overview .
-
- Fabricate a fresh water supply hose:
-
NOTE: The heater hose will prevent kinking in tight areas of the engine compartment.
Cut the garden hose to length. The hose must reach from a fresh water supply faucet to the vehicle.
- Using a coupling adapter and 2 hose clamps, attach a 61 cm (2 ft) length of heater hose to the garden hose.
-
- Fabricate a drain hose.
-
NOTE: The heater hose will prevent kinking in tight areas of the engine compartment.
Using a coupling adapter and 2 hose clamps, attach a 61 cm (2 ft) length of heater hose to the remaining section of the garden hose to be used as a drain hose.
-
WARNING: Always allow the engine to cool before opening the cooling system. Do not unscrew the coolant pressure relief cap when the engine is operating or the cooling system is hot. The cooling system is under pressure; steam and hot liquid can come out forcefully when the cap is loosened slightly. Failure to follow these instructions may result in serious personal injury.
Release the pressure in the cooling system by slowly turning the pressure relief cap one-half turn counterclockwise. When the pressure is released, remove the pressure relief cap.
- Using a suitable suction devise, siphon all contents and contaminants from the degas bottle.. Use the General Equipment: Fluid Suction Gun
- Remove the thermostat. Refer to: Thermostat .
- Install the thermostat cover and the bolts.
Torque: 53 lb.in (6 Nm)
- Release the clamp and disconnect the degas bottle-to-CAC hose from the degas bottle.. Use the General Equipment: Hose Clamp Remover/Installer
- Using a coupling adapter and 2 hose clamps, connect the fabricated fresh water supply hose to the degas bottle-to-CAC hose.
- Using a hose clamp, connect the fabricated drain hose to the fitting on the degas bottle.
- Disconnect the fuel cooler-to-degas bottle hose from the fuel cooler.. Use the General Equipment: Hose Clamp Remover/Installer
-
NOTE: Use of hot water during this procedure will improve removal of cooling system contaminants.
Turn on the fresh water supply and allow the water to flush the CAC.
- Turn off the fresh water supply.
- Using hose pinch pliers, clamp the disconnected fuel cooler-to-degas bottle hose.
- Turn on the fresh water supply and allow the water to flush the fuel cooler.
- Turn off the fresh water supply.
- Remove the hose pinch pliers, connect the fuel cooler-to-degas bottle hose to the fuel cooler and position the clamp.. Use the General Equipment: Hose Clamp Remover/Installer
- Disconnect the fabricated fresh water supply hose from the degas bottle-to-CAC hose and the fabricated drain hose from the degas bottle fitting.
- Close the radiator draincock.
-
NOTE: After adding Motorcraft® Premium Cooling System Flush to the secondary cooling system, carry out the remaining steps of this procedure within 24 hours. Failure to follow these instructions may damage the cooling system.
- Fill the secondary cooling system with 950 mL (32 fl oz) of Motorcraft® Premium Cooling System Flush and water:
Material: Motorcraft® Premium Cooling System Flush / VC-1 (ESR-M14P7-A)
- Fill the degas bottle to the maximum fill line.
-
NOTE: The degas bottle cap must be loose so that the cooling system does not get pressurized.
Install the degas bottle cap until it starts to ratchet. Back the degas bottle cap off one-half turn.
- Start and idle the engine until the coolant level stabilizes.
- If the coolant level drops below the minimum fill line refill the degas bottle to the maximum fill line. Install the degas bottle cap until it starts to ratchet. Back the degas bottle cap off one-half turn.
- Run the engine at 2, 000 rpm for 2 minutes.
- Bring the engine to an idle.
- If the coolant level drops below the minimum fill line refill the degas bottle to the maximum fill line. Install the degas bottle cap until it starts to ratchet. Back the degas bottle cap off one-half turn.
- Repeat Steps 6 through 8 until the coolant level stabilizes. Shut the engine off.
- Fill the degas bottle to 20 mm (0.787 in) above the maximum fill line. Install the degas bottle cap.
- Fill the secondary cooling system with 950 mL (32 fl oz) of Motorcraft® Premium Cooling System Flush and water:
-
NOTE: Failure to run the engine at 2, 000 rpm for 1 hour will result in insufficient cleaning of the cooling system.
Using a scan tool, select active command and set the engine rpm to 2, 000 and run the engine for 1 hour.
- Return the engine to idle speed, shut the engine off and allow the engine to cool.
-
WARNING: Always allow the engine to cool before opening the cooling system. Do not unscrew the coolant pressure relief cap when the engine is operating or the cooling system is hot. The cooling system is under pressure; steam and hot liquid can come out forcefully when the cap is loosened slightly. Failure to follow these instructions may result in serious personal injury.
Release the pressure in the cooling system by slowly turning the pressure relief cap 1/2 turn counterclockwise. When the pressure is released, remove the pressure relief cap.
- Open the secondary radiator draincock and drain the cooling system. Leave the draincock open.
- Release the clamp, disconnect the fuel cooler-to-degas bottle hose from the fuel cooler and drain secondary cooling system.. Use the General Equipment: Hose Clamp Remover/Installer
- Close the radiator draincock.
- Connect the fuel cooler-to-degas bottle hose and position the clamp.. Use the General Equipment: Hose Clamp Remover/Installer
-
NOTE: Failure to flush all the Motorcraft® Premium Cooling System Flush from the cooling system will result in shortened coolant protection against corrosion of the cooling system.
Turn on the fresh water supply to flush the secondary cooling system until the water is free of foam, bubbles or discoloration. Use a clear, clean approximately 1 L (1 qt) container to verify the drain water is clear.
- Turn off the fresh water supply.
- Open the secondary radiator draincock and drain the cooling system. Use a clear, clean approximately 1 L (1 qt) container to verify the drain water is clear of foam, bubbles or discoloration. Close the radiator draincock when finished.
- Release the clamp, disconnect the fuel cooler-to-degas bottle hose and drain the secondary cooling system. Use a clear, clean approximately 1 L (1 qt) container to verify the drain water is clear of foam, bubbles or discoloration. Connect the fuel cooler-to-degas bottle hose and position the clamp when finished.. Use the General Equipment: Hose Clamp Remover/Installer
- If any of the drain water in steps 43 through 44 shows signs of foam, bubbles or discoloration, repeat steps 41 through 44.
- Disconnect the fabricated fresh water supply hose from the degas bottle-to-CAC hose and the fabricated drain hose from the degas bottle fitting.
-
-
NOTE: Use of hot water during this procedure will improve removal of cooling system contaminants.
Fill the secondary cooling system with low hardness, low chloride water. Tap water which is verified with Rotunda Water Test Strip 5 pack 328-00007 or equivalent is acceptable. Alternatively, use water treated by reverse osmosis, or water that is de-ionized or distilled.
- Fill the degas bottle to the maximum fill line.
-
NOTE: The degas bottle cap must be loose so that the cooling system does not get pressurized.
Install the degas bottle cap until it starts to ratchet. Back the degas bottle cap off one-half turn.
- Start and idle the engine until the coolant level stabilizes.
- If the coolant level drops below the minimum fill line refill the degas bottle to the maximum fill line. Install the degas bottle cap until it starts to ratchet. Back the degas bottle cap off one-half turn.
- Run the engine at 2, 000 rpm for 2 minutes.
- Bring the engine to an idle.
- If the coolant level drops below the minimum fill line refill the degas bottle to the maximum fill line. Install the degas bottle cap until it starts to ratchet. Back the degas bottle cap off one-half turn.
- Repeat Steps 6 through 8 until the coolant level stabilizes. Shut the engine off.
- Fill the degas bottle to 20 mm (0.787 in) above the maximum fill line. Install the degas bottle cap.
-
- Open the secondary radiator draincock and drain the cooling system.
- Remove and discard the radiator draincock.
- Release the clamp, disconnect the fuel cooler-to-degas bottle hose from the fuel cooler and drain the secondary cooling system.. Use the General Equipment: Hose Clamp Remover/Installer
- Install a new secondary radiator draincock, making sure the draincock is closed.
- Connect the fuel cooler-to-degas bottle hose to the fuel cooler and position the clamp.. Use the General Equipment: Hose Clamp Remover/Installer
- Install the thermostat and a new O-ring seal. Refer to: Thermostat .
- Fill and bleed the cooling system with the correct mixture of engine coolant and distilled water. Refer to: Engine Cooling System Draining, Vacuum Filling and Bleeding
- Install a new pressure relief cap.
